Purpose
A patent ductus arteriosus (PDA) is associated with increased morbidity in premature infants. Standard indomethacin treatment is associated with intestinal and renal morbidity. B-type natriuretic peptide is elevated in significant PDAs. This study will determine whether BNP guided therapy could reduce doses of indomethacin.
